低延迟流式语音识别:人机交互的实时革命
2025.09.23 13:37浏览量:1简介:本文探讨了低延迟流式语音识别技术在人机语音交互场景中的核心价值,分析了其技术实现路径与优化策略,并结合实时会议转录、车载语音助手等典型场景,阐述了如何通过流式处理、模型轻量化等手段实现毫秒级响应,为企业提供提升用户体验与交互效率的实践指南。
低延迟流式语音识别技术在人机语音交互场景中的实践
一、引言:人机交互的实时性需求爆发
在智能客服、车载语音助手、实时会议转录等场景中,用户对语音交互的响应速度要求已从”秒级”迈向”毫秒级”。传统语音识别技术因采用完整音频输入后批量处理的方式,导致平均延迟超过500ms,难以满足实时交互需求。而低延迟流式语音识别技术通过”边听边转”的增量处理模式,将端到端延迟压缩至200ms以内,成为人机交互领域的关键突破口。
二、技术原理:流式处理与实时解码的融合
1. 流式语音识别的核心机制
流式语音识别通过分块处理音频流实现实时响应,其核心在于:
- 音频分块策略:采用固定时长(如100ms)或动态能量检测的分块方式,平衡延迟与识别准确率
- 增量解码算法:基于CTC(Connectionist Temporal Classification)或RNN-T(Recurrent Neural Network Transducer)架构,实现每接收一个音频块即输出部分识别结果
- 上下文保持机制:通过状态缓存技术维护解码过程中的上下文信息,确保分块处理时的语义连贯性
2. 延迟优化技术栈
| 技术维度 | 优化方案 | 效果指标 |
|---|---|---|
| 模型架构 | 轻量化Transformer(如Conformer) | 模型参数量减少60% |
| 量化压缩 | INT8量化+动态范围压缩 | 推理速度提升3倍 |
| 硬件加速 | GPU/NPU异构计算 | 帧处理延迟<30ms |
| 网络传输 | WebSocket+二进制协议 | 传输延迟<50ms |
三、典型场景实践:从实验室到生产环境
1. 实时会议转录系统
某视频会议平台通过部署流式语音识别服务,实现了:
- 端到端延迟:180ms(音频采集→识别→字幕显示)
- 并发处理:单节点支持500路并行流
- 动态纠错:基于上下文的重打分机制,将错误率从12%降至6%
关键实现代码片段:
class StreamingASR:def __init__(self, model_path):self.decoder = RNNTDecoder(model_path)self.buffer = deque(maxlen=10) # 滑动窗口缓存def process_chunk(self, audio_chunk):features = extract_mfcc(audio_chunk)logits = self.decoder.infer(features)partial_result = ctc_beam_search(logits)self.buffer.append(partial_result)return ' '.join([r for r in self.buffer if r.endswith('.')])
2. 车载语音助手优化
针对车载场景的噪声环境(60-80dB),采用:
- 多模态融合:结合麦克风阵列波束形成与视觉唇动识别
- 自适应阈值:根据车速动态调整唤醒词检测灵敏度
- 离线优先策略:本地模型处理常用指令,云端处理复杂语义
实测数据:
| 场景 | 传统方案延迟 | 流式方案延迟 | 识别准确率 |
|———————|———————|———————|——————|
| 高速行驶 | 850ms | 220ms | 92% |
| 城市拥堵 | 620ms | 180ms | 95% |
四、企业落地指南:从技术选型到性能调优
1. 技术选型矩阵
| 评估维度 | 关键指标 | 选型建议 |
|---|---|---|
| 延迟敏感度 | 90分位延迟<200ms | 优先RNN-T架构 |
| 计算资源 | CPU利用率<70% | 选择量化模型 |
| 场景复杂度 | 需支持多语种/方言 | 采用Transformer-XL架构 |
2. 性能优化四步法
- 基准测试:使用标准语音库(如LibriSpeech)建立性能基线
- 瓶颈定位:通过火焰图分析识别延迟热点(通常在特征提取和解码阶段)
- 参数调优:
- 调整beam_width(建议8-16)
- 优化语言模型权重(λ值0.3-0.7)
- 负载测试:模拟峰值流量(如10倍日常流量)验证系统稳定性
五、未来趋势:超低延迟与全双工交互
随着5G+边缘计算的普及,语音识别延迟正迈向100ms以内:
- 端侧智能:TinyML技术使模型大小<1MB,可在MCU上运行
- 全双工交互:支持边听边说的自然对话模式
- 情感感知:结合声纹特征实现情绪识别
某原型系统已实现:
- 双向延迟:用户说话到系统响应<150ms
- 中断恢复:被打断后300ms内恢复上下文
- 多轮对话:支持10轮以上连贯交互
六、结语:实时交互重塑人机关系
低延迟流式语音识别技术正在重构人机交互的范式。对于企业而言,部署该技术可使客服效率提升40%,用户满意度提高25%。建议从以下方面入手:
- 优先在实时性要求高的场景试点
- 建立包含延迟、准确率、资源消耗的多维度评估体系
- 关注模型轻量化与硬件加速的协同优化
在AI技术日新月异的今天,掌握流式语音识别技术已成为构建下一代智能交互系统的关键能力。通过持续的技术迭代与场景深耕,企业将能在人机协同的新时代占据先机。

发表评论
登录后可评论,请前往 登录 或 注册